The timing of his return couldn’t be better for Spurs, with his defensive quality desperately needed by Mauricio Pochettino. Spurs have done well in his absence, but it’s clear that their solidity at the back increases dramatically whenever Alderweireld is involved.
The Belgian hasn’t played for Spurs since the start of November, and so his return will come as a massive boost to Tottenham as they continue their charge in the second-half of the campaign.
